Reference: 983
Note: Birth Registration No. M-J-197-0-0452 Middlesbrough in 1910.
Originally worked in family business for Wesley Brown but quit and we nt to Russia in the nineteen thirties. Joined the RAF in 1938 and serv ed in Greece and other places. Commanded 608 Squadron at Thornaby in 194 6. Born 1910 and died 1976. Was in the RAF Auxilary.
Information from Elizabeth Appleby-Brown (contacted May 2000).
